How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 22209?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
22209 Studio Apartments | $2,959 | $1,250 | $7,338 |
22209 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,289 | $1,250 | $9,267 |
22209 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,836 | $1,725 | $12,325 |
22209 3 Bedroom Apartments | $7,481 | $1,987 | $21,089 |
